Transaction 577d7f34b2bcc2706a28dae6c900cf1bbcf23111f4160a5e9aa54c4e699792a3
1 Input
1 Output
-
577d7f34b2bcc2706a28dae6c900cf1bbcf23111f4160a5e9aa54c4e699792a3:0
- value
- 78835
- script pubkey
- OP_0 OP_PUSHBYTES_20 6aaa983f00d94a4ac36484384cabaa79e4be2b91
- address
- bc1qd24fs0cqm99y4smyssuye2a208jtu2u39rje4w